Do I need a voltage converter in Uzbekistan?
You don't need a voltage converter when traveling from the United Kingdom to Uzbekistan, because the standard voltage (220 V in Uzbekistan) is the same as in the United Kingdom (230 V). Manufacturers take these small deviations into account. To be sure, check the label on the appliance.

Where are solar inverters located?
Microinverters are located on the roof near the solar panels, due to which these inverters are more efficient than string inverters when it comes to converting energy. Solar systems with microinverters can still generate electricity, even if one or two panels do not perform properly.
What is a solar power inverter?
Solar power inverters have a crucial role to play in a solar system as they convert the electricity of solar panels to make them usable for running various appliances, lighting, and other electronics at homes or businesses.
